'Let's Get Loud' EP is the first Lunar Woods release in new extended lineup. New drummer - new energy. Musicians worked in the new conditions, with new lineup and with new material. The album turned out louder in every meaning - more rock, more groovy. Actually, that gave the name of the release: "Get ready - it might get too loud!"
In this album, at first sight, the lyrics may seem a little bit more simple than in previous (cambiar por significado más positivo) releases. However, a deeper dive comes the understanding that everything saved the same - the band's lyrics preserved depth, but now meanings are often hidden between the lines and the meaning of the songs is not so obvious at first listening.
On that release Lunar Woods paid particular attention to theme of freedom. Not everyone knows what it is and how to dispose of it. Sometimes the most important restrictions in our life are our own creation, like our own inner prison.

Line-up:
Ilya Fokin – vocals, guitars, keyboards
Aleksey Trefilov – bass, upright
Igor Ketov - drums and percussion
Cover art by Evleon Studio and Aleksey Trefilov.
All songs by Lunar Woods (Ilya Fokin and Aleksey Trefilov) except Snakecharmer (Rage Against the Machine)
Mixed and mastered at Lunar Woods studio 2015.
Drums and guitars recorded at Starlight Studio, Izhevsk 2015
